Celebrating Survivors Hope Parade

Join the Relay for Life of Clark County as they host a Hope Parade to celebrate cancer survivors where survivors form a car parade during this drive-thru event on Saturday, July 18, 2020.

Parade volunteers will be observing social distancing and providing special edition survivor medals and swag from 10:00 AM to 10:50 AM at the Clark College parking lot (1933 Fort Vancouver Way). At 10:55 AM vehicles will head over to Hudson’s Bay High School for a car parade and socially distant celebration. Swag bags will include donated items from community sponsors. The parade will also honor caregivers at this time too.


“All community cancer suvivors are invited to come join in the parade. Arrive no later than 10:50 AM to have your vehicle lined up and receive your survivor swag – safely handed to you in your car. Survivors will also receive a number to place on their vehicle to celebrate the number of years of survivorship!” ~ Relay for Life of Clark County

Feel free to decorate your cars and be a cheerleader in celebrating cancer survivors. Cheerleaders will be parked during the parade as the survivors will be driving the parade through the Hudson Bay parking lot.

Cheerleaders may exit cars but must wear a mask and social distance from other parties. Bring your bull horns, cowbells, clappers, home-made signs and pompoms to make some noise and cheer on survivors as they make a parade through the parking lot.
